May 2025 - Apr 2026Reeds Way area has the 11th lowest crime rate of 51 local areas in Castledon & Crouch , and the 131st lowest crime rate of 552 local areas in Basildon .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Reeds Way (SS12 0EA) in the last 12 months was 28.0 per 1,000 residents and was 53.2% lower than the Castledon & Crouch average (59.8 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 4 offences recorded. The least common crime was Vehicle crime with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Burglary 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 4 (≈ 12.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-35.5%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Reeds Way (SS12 0EA), the main crime hotspot is near Parking Area. Police recorded 14 crimes here, including 9 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
